      Position Summary:

      The WOCN provides the advanced knowledge, expertise and clinical skills necessary to promote expert nursing care in the field of wound, ostomy, and incontinence. To promote advanced wound, ostomy, and incontinence care, evidence-based practice and evaluation of patient care outcomes. To address the physical, emotional and social issues of patients with ostomies, stomas, acute and chronic wounds, and urinary and fecal incontinence. To educate patients, families, staff, students and participate in preceptorship for new WOCN students, nursing students, and staff.

      Essential Functions:
      • Provide leadership and education in wound, ostomy, and incontinence care.
      • Provide consultative services to inpatient nursing staff, medical staff and patients for wound, ostomy, continence needs.
      • Coordinate the skin committee to develop an interdisciplinary pressure ulcer prevention and treatment clinical pathway
      • Assist Clinical Nurse Coordinators with ordering mattresses for discharging patients as needed.
      • Evaluate wound, ostomy, and continence products to develop and maintain an adequate but simplified advanced product inventory for inpatients.
      • Coordinate and participate in weekly skin rounds on the inpatient units
      • Coordinate and participate in staff development related to wound, ostomy and continence.
      • Participate in evaluation of staff compliance with skin care protocols
      • Collaborate with the Director of Quality Management, Nursing Leadership, and the interdisciplinary skin committee on CQI project to monitor/reduce the occurrence of hospital acquired pressure ulcers as well as other wound, ostomy, continence related topics.
      • Education of WOCN students, nursing students, staff, and physicians.
      • Provide leadership in completing quarterly NDNQI pressure ulcer prevalence surveys and assist in analysis and dissemination of data.
      • Promotes a culture of inquiry and mentoring for Quality Improvement, Evidence-based Practice and Research activities.

      9782 Craig Hospital is a neurorehabilitation and research hospital in Englewood, Colorado specializing in spinal cord injury and traumatic brain injury rehabilitation and research.
